Mezcal Market - Forecast from 2026 to 2031
Description
Mezcal Market is expected to grow at a 10.64% CAGR, increasing from USD 1.298 billion in 2025 to USD 2.381 billion in 2031.
Mezcal, the traditional Mexican distilled beverage crafted from fermented liquids extracted from cooked agave plants, has emerged as a dynamic force in the global spirits industry. Primarily produced in the southern Mexican state of Oaxaca from various agave types excluding blue agave, this artisanal spirit has captured the attention of discerning consumers across Canada, the United States, Japan, and Europe. The proliferation of artisan distilleries dedicated to mezcal production underscores the beverage's ascending trajectory in the global marketplace.
Cultural Heritage and Production Process
The term mezcal derives from the Nahuatl word Mexicali, meaning baked agave. This beverage represents centuries-old Mexican traditions, produced in diverse rural regions spanning from northern to southern states. The production process involves cooking the stems of agave species, commonly known as maguey, which contain fermentable sugars. This traditional methodology, combined with regional production variations, creates a spirit that embodies both cultural authenticity and artisanal craftsmanship.

Product Innovations
Leading mezcal brands continue to introduce premium offerings that exemplify the category's artisanal excellence. Ilegal Mezcal's Reposado exemplifies this craftsmanship through its velvety texture and exceptional sipping experience, achieved through meticulous selection and six-month aging processes that create optimal flavor blends. Rey Campero's Espadin Mezcal, produced at the Sanchez distillery in Oaxaca, showcases the smoky and aromatic characteristics that define quality mezcal, with glass container resting that imparts the delicate flavors characteristic of small-batch productions.
Segment Analysis: Joven Category Leadership
The joven category is positioned for market dominance in coming years, expected to capture considerable market share. This growth trajectory stems from global consumption increases fueled by luxury spirit obsession and dynamic consumer preference evolution. The popularity of mezcal-based cocktails further amplifies this exceptional growth. Joven mezcal's particular appeal lies in its preservation of the agave plant's fresh essence, delivering undiluted taste that aligns with discerning consumers' desires to experience authentic agave flavors unaffected by aging processes. This consumer preference positions the joven sector for sustained sales increases throughout the forecast period.
